Topshop Goodies


Aloha Sprinklerinos,

On falling into Topshop the other week when I had a few minutes spare before I meeting, I accidentally fell to the till with a handful of new products, my money fell out of my purse and then the products fell into my makeup bag. What can you do eh? These things happen to the best of us. 




I thought it might be quite nice to do a little blog haul since I usually feature this kind of thing more prominently on my YouTube channel, it's nice to give my blog a little lovin'. 

I haven't fully road tested these products yet so am hesitant to give any kind of review but having used and adored Topshop lipsticks for years, I feel confident that they will be well loved assets to my makeup bag. 

In 'The Damned', 'Boom Boom' and 'Beatnik', each lipstick retails at £8 and is creamy, pigmented goodness in a solid metal tube. 



I also treated myself to a warm toned highlighter, a 'Lip Bullet' (basically a lip crayon with swivel-up mechanism when it gets blunt) and a Kohl eyeliner in 'coal' which is a trusted re-purchase. 

I have always had fantastic experiences with the Topshop line so I am excited to get into these and if anything crazy good/weird/bad happens, I'll be sure to let you know.
